Castle
or Meßkirch Palace is located in the town centre of in the county of Sigmaringen in the German state of . The castle is a cultural and centre with castle tours, a county art gallery, a museum about philosopher Martin Heidegger, and the Oldtimer Museum with automobiles and motorcycles.

Town
Meßkirch is a town in the district of in in . The town was the residence of the counts of Zimmern, widely known through Count Froben Christoph's Zimmern Chronicle.
